Grating Spectrometer Define. diffraction gratings, either transmissive or reflective, can separate different wavelengths of light using a repetitive structure embedded. despite its great simplicity, the diffraction grating spectrometer is a very precise measuring instrument, and it is still the most commonly used. a diffraction grating can be chosen to specifically analyze a wavelength emitted by molecules in diseased cells in a biopsy sample or to. for a diffraction grating spectrometer, the grating is the dispersive element instead of a prism. diffraction gratings are optical components critical for a wide variety of applications including spectrometers, other analytical instruments,. An important part of the fields of chemistry and astronomy is the method of measurement called spectroscopy.
